Ads: Platform (still) Matters!Facebook:

● Text must be less than 20% of image● Recommended 1200 x 628 pixels● Headline text: 25 characters● Text: 90 characters● News Feed Link Description: 200 characters● Up to 6 images with same text

Twitter:● 140 character tweet ● 590 x 295 px image minimum● For cards: 800 x 320 (we don’t like cards)● Recommend 3-4 tweets (can be promoted-

only or existing tweets)

Building a FB Audience (Ads)

● There are three kinds of audiences: Custom Audience, Lookalike Audience and Saved Target Group

● Using pre-existing email lists you can target to these individuals (OR exclude them from your marketing)

● You can build from people who already like your page (or other pages)

● Choose demographic and geographic attributes of individuals to build an audience with ads

Campaigns on Power Editor● I HIGHLY recommend we use

proper naming conventions for campaigns in Power Editor.

● Campaign - the name of the campaign / client you are building for (plus which week ie; Week 1, Kickoff, etc)

● Ad Set - who is the audience and what is the target?

● Ad - how will we know which ad is which if we look at a spreadsheet?

Building a Twitter Audience● Post 3-4 times daily (during work

hours)● Post photos sometimes● Links are cool● Don’t use 140 characters if possible● Use 1-2 hashtags (#dont #be #that

#guy)● Retweet! Reply! Favorite!● Participate / build a community around

a hashtag● Be consistent to your brand’s voice

(professional / fun / informative / cats)
